    Do Your Research

    The first step in avoiding moving scams is thoroughly researching the companies you are considering. Look for reviews on Yelp, Google, and the Better Business Bureau (BBB). Check for any red flags, such as unusually high negative reviews, unresolved complaints, or a lack of company information.     Verify the Company’s License and Insurance

    Before hiring a moving company, ensure they have a valid license and insurance. The company should have a USDOT (U.S. Department of Transportation) number for interstate moves, while local movers should have a state-issued license. Check the FMCSA (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ration) website to verify the company’s credentials. Additionally, ensure that the company is adequately insured to protect your belongings in case of damage or loss.

    Get Multiple Estimates

    Obtain at least three written estimates from different companies to compare prices and services. Be cautious of any company that offers a significantly lower estimate than others, as this could be a red flag for potential scams. Remember that the cheapest option is only sometimes the best one. Instead, focus on finding a reputable company that provides excellent service at a reasonable price.

    Beware of Large Upfront Deposits

    Reputable moving companies will typically not require large upfront deposits. If a company asks for a significant payment before providing its services, this could indicate a scam. Instead, look for companies that accept payment upon delivery or offer a flexible payment plan.

    Watch for the Bait-and-Switch Scam

    Some dishonest companies may offer an attractively low estimate only to increase the price once your belongings are loaded onto the truck. To avoid this scam, ensure that the company provides a binding estimate, guaranteeing that the quoted price will not change. Alternatively, opt for a not-to-exceed estimate, which limits the maximum amount you will be charged.

    Understand the Contract

    Before signing any contract, understand all the terms and conditions. Look for hidden fees, such as charges for packing materials, fuel surcharges, or extended carry fees. If anything is unclear, ask the company for clarification. A reputable company will happily explain any terms you need help understanding.

    Inventory Check

    When the movers arrive, make sure they conduct a thorough inventory of your belongings. This will help you keep track of your items and ensure that everything arrives safely at your new home. Also, request a copy of the inventory list for your records.

    Be Present During the Move

    Being present during the move allows you to oversee the process and ensure your belongings are handled carefully. It also allows you to address any concerns or issues that may arise.

    Inspect Your Belongings Upon Delivery

    Before signing the delivery receipt, inspect your belongings for damages or missing items. If you notice any issues, report them to the movers immediately and make a note on the delivery receipt. This will help you with any claims you may need to file later.
